= HAL_OK) { Error_Handler(); } sConfig.Channel = ADC_CHANNEL_19;/* 选择ADC通道19 */ sConfig.Rank = ADC_REGULAR_RANK_1;/* 转换的次序为1 */ sConfig.SamplingTime = ADC_SAMPLETIME_810CYCLES_5;/* 采样周期选择 810.5Cycles */ sConfig.SingleDiff = ADC_SINGLE_ENDED;/* ADC通道结束设置...
DMA可以用来做内存搬运,好处是不会占用CPU内存。使能ADC采样时,其有单信号采样(Single-ended)和差分...
电压参考模式应该使用SetVREF或ADC_setVREF函数来配置,这些函数在C2000Ware中都有。使用这两个程序中的任意一个,保证正确的 trim 被装载到 trim register中。在设备重置后,这些函数必须字少被调用一次。不能通过直接向ANAREFCTL寄存器中直接写入来配置参考电压。 采样模式 ADC支持单端采样。 在single-ended mode中,待...
//配置模数转换器分辨率和信号模式。 ADC_setMode (M_tilt_ADCB_BASE、ADC_resolution_12位、ADC_mode_single_ended); //设置转换结束脉冲的时序 ADC_setInterruptPulseMode (M_tile_ADCB_BASE、ADC_PULSE_END_of _CONV); //为模数转换器内核加电。 ADC_enableConverter (M_tile...
HAL_ADCEx_Calibration_Start(&hadc4,ADC_SINGLE_ENDED);//校准 // 启动adc dma模式下面这几句就够了参考 https://www.stm32cube.com/article/212, HAL_StatusTypeDefstate=HAL_OK; // HAL_ADC_Start(&hadc1); //不能启动主ADC, 如果启动了, 后面的 HAL_ADCEx_MultiModeStart_DMA 就不能正常启动了...
配置时ADC频率36Mhz,采样时间是1.5*1/36M=0.041微妙,触发器频率为240/2=120M,计数器触发时间是...
17、ferential conversion mode.1.4.1 Single Ended Conversion ModeIn single ended conversion, only one analog input is taken and the ADC sampling and conversion is done on that input.In single ended conversion ADC can be configured to operate in unsigned or signed mode.The analog is connected to...
02-22-2014 04:21 PM 1,332 Views egoodii Senior Contributor III According to table "3.7.1.3.1.1 ADC0 Channel Assignment for 48-Pin Package" in K10P48M50SF0RM, these inputs are individually valid in 'single-ended' mode, as selections 0 and 19. 0 Kudos Reply Post...
sConfig.SingleDiff = ADC_SINGLE_ENDED;sConfig.SamplingTime = ADC_SAMPLETIME_7CYCLES_5;sConfig....
/*采样周期*/122. sConfig.SingleDiff = ADC_SINGLE_ENDED;/*单端输入*/123. sConfig.OffsetNumber = ADC_OFFSET_NONE;/*无偏移*/124. sConfig.Offset =0;/*无偏移的情况下,此参数忽略*/125.126.if(HAL_ADC_ConfigChannel(&AdcHandle, &sConfig) !=HAL_OK)127. {128. Error_Handler(__FILE__, _...